Woodrow Franklin Plaster, 80, passed away peacefully surrounded by family at Roanoke Memorial Hospital on Saturday, January 4, 2025. He was born on August 12, 1944, in Patrick County, VA, to Woodrow and Dessa Turner Plaster. In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death, by brothers Harold Plaster and Herbert Plaster, and his son Langdon Plaster.

Frank graduated from Bassett High School. He spent most of his adult life working in telecommunications, beginning his career at Lee Telephone Co. and retiring 35 years later from Sprint. After retirement, he proudly became the proprietor of the farm once owned by his grandfather Turner. He worked tirelessly raising beef cattle and took great pride in maintaining the farm’s appearance.

Frank was also a well-known local musician. For many years, he and his band, including his wife, Violet, and his son, Kevin, played for dances in the area. Though somewhat shy by nature, he took pleasure in bringing joy to others through his music. Frank and Violet also frequently performed special music at their church, Mount Bethel United Methodist, where they had been devoted members for many years.

Frank is survived by his loving wife of 59 years and caregiver, Violet Hubbard Plaster; his son, Kevin Franklin Plaster; daughter-in-law, Courtney Carter Plaster; and his beloved granddaughters, Eve Plaster and Zoe Plaster. He is also survived by his sisters, Betty Rakes and Rita Griffin; brother-in-law, Frank Griffin; and sister-in-law, Mary Ann Plaster.
